Romania - Export of Fresh or Chilled Carrots and Turnips

Since 2014, Romania Export of Fresh or Chilled Carrots and Turnips was down by 41.6% year on year. At $17,165.45 in 2019, the country was number 80 among other countries in Export of Fresh or Chilled Carrots and Turnips. Romania is overtaken by Cameroon, which was ranked number 79 with $17,414.98 and is followed by Colombia at $16,023.28. China ranked the highest with $409,771,726.5 in 2019, an increase of 3.2% versus 2018. Netherlands, United States and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Senegal recorded the best 5 years average growth at +285.4% per year, while Armenia recorded the worst performance at -90.6% per year.
